Omantel Group Records Robust Financial Performance with 28.7% Surge in Net Profit

Omantel Group, a major telecommunications player, reported a substantial 28.7% surge in net profit, reaching RO251mn for the first nine months of 2023. This robust financial performance highlights Omantel’s resilience and strategic financial management in a competitive market. The group’s overall revenue also witnessed a commendable 10.6% growth, reaching RO2.192bn by September 2023. Amidst aggressive competition, Omantel’s ability to maintain a steady net profit from domestic operations underscores its financial stability and adaptability in the evolving telecom landscape. The stellar performance of its subsidiary, Zain Group, further solidifies Omantel’s position as a dominant force in the industry.
Bank Muscat Achieves Remarkable Growth with RO159mn Net Profit for the First Nine Months of 2023

Bank Muscat has reported a commendable 7.1% year-on-year growth in net profit for the first nine months of 2023, totaling RO158.88mn. This performance underscores the bank’s strength and ability to adapt to economic challenges. Its growth in net interest income and robust financial management signifies its commitment to financial excellence. Moreover, the bank’s responsible approach to managing operating expenses and addressing potential financial risks demonstrates its resilience. With increased customer deposits and a growing asset base, Bank Muscat remains a pivotal player in Oman’s financial sector.

Omantel Group Achieves Strong H1 Performance with 31% Profit Growth

Omantel Group, a leading telecommunications company in Oman, has reported a substantial 31.3% year-on-year increase in its net profit for the first half of 2023, reaching RO168.9 million. This growth has been attributed to factors such as incorporating Zain Group’s business and sustainable revenue expansion. Despite competitive challenges, Omantel’s ability to maintain net profit stability in its domestic operations showcases its strategic resilience. The partnership with Zain Group has also contributed to subscriber growth and increased revenues, underlining the company’s pivotal role in Oman’s evolving telecom sector.
Oman Witnesses A Surging Demand for Postpaid Mobile and Internet Subscriptions

In a remarkable shift, Oman’s telecommunications sector has experienced a surge in postpaid mobile and internet subscriptions, signaling a change in consumer preferences and a rising demand for data usage. With an impressive growth of nearly 24% in postpaid mobile subscribers and a corresponding 9.3% increase in prepaid subscribers, telecom operators have quickly adapted to this evolving landscape. As Oman embraces the digital era, the expansion of international internet bandwidth capacity and the robust growth of domestic telecom giants like Omantel and Ooredoo Oman paint a promising picture for the future.
Robust Fuel Sales Drive Profits for Oman’s Oil Marketing Companies in Q1 2023

Fueling Success: Oman’s Oil Marketing Companies Soar to New Heights in Q1 2023. Robust sales drive profits, with Oman Oil Marketing Company leading the charge, witnessing a remarkable 16% increase in net profit. Al Maha Petroleum also shines with a staggering 74% year-on-year growth. While Shell Oman’s Marketing faces a slight decline, the industry remains resilient and adaptive. As Oman’s economy flourishes, these companies spearhead sustainable development and meet energy demands.
